public List <Corresponsales> ListarCorresponsales()
    {
        string strQuery = "EXEC ListarCorresponsales";

        using (SqlConnection conn = new SqlConnection(strConn))
        {
            conn.Open();
            SqlCommand            cmd            = new SqlCommand(strQuery, conn);
            SqlDataReader         read           = cmd.ExecuteReader();
            List <Corresponsales> corresponsales = new List <Corresponsales>();

            if (read.HasRows)
            {
                while (read.Read())
                {
                    Corresponsales cor = new Corresponsales()
                    {
                        idCorresponsales  = Convert.ToInt32(read["COR_CORRESPONSAL_ID"]),
                        nombreCoresponsal = read["COR_NOMBRE"].ToString(),
                        nroOficina        = Convert.ToInt32(read["COR_NRO_OFI"])
                    };
                    corresponsales.Add(cor);
                }
            }

            return(corresponsales);
        }
    }
    public Corresponsales ObtenerCaracteresOficinas(int idCorresponsal)
    {
        try
        {
            string strQuery = "ContarCaracteres" + idCorresponsal.ToString();
            using (SqlConnection conn = new SqlConnection(strConn))
            {
                conn.Open();
                SqlCommand    cmd  = new SqlCommand(strQuery, conn);
                SqlDataReader read = cmd.ExecuteReader();

                read.Read();

                Corresponsales cor = new Corresponsales()
                {
                    idCorresponsales  = Convert.ToInt32(read["COR_CORRESPONSAL_ID"]),
                    nombreCoresponsal = read["COR_NOMBRE"].ToString(),
                    nombreOficina     = read["OFI_NOMBRE"].ToString()
                };

                return(cor);
            }
        }
        catch
        {
            return(null);
        }
    }
示例#3
0
    public string ObtenerCaracteresOficinas(int idCorresponsal)
    {
        ConexionBaseDatosClient cliente = new ConexionBaseDatosClient();
        Corresponsales          cor     = cliente.ObtenerCaracteresOficinas(idCorresponsal);

        lblCorresponsal.Text = cor.nombreCoresponsal;
        lblOficina.Text      = cor.nombreOficina;
    }